Gigacloud Technology Inc vs PayPal Holdings, Inc. — how do they compare? Gigacloud Technology Inc trades at $38.26 (market cap $1.40B), while PayPal Holdings, Inc. trades at $57.12 (market cap $48.97B). The key difference: PayPal Holdings, Inc. is far larger — about 35× Gigacloud Technology Inc's market cap, and PayPal Holdings, Inc. pays a 1.01% dividend while Gigacloud Technology Inc pays none. Gigacloud Technology operates a global B2B e-commerce marketplace for large-parcel goods. It provides a comprehensive solution for furniture manufacturers and retailers with integrated logistics and fulfillment.
